1. What is Vinyl Plank Flooring Calculation?

The vinyl plank flooring calculation helps determine the total amount of flooring material needed for a project, including waste allowance for cuts, pattern matching, and potential installation errors.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the vinyl plank flooring formula:

\[ Total = A \times (1 + W/100) \]

Where:

Explanation: The formula calculates the actual amount of material required by adding a waste percentage to the measured area to account for cutting waste and installation errors.

3. Importance of Accurate Flooring Calculation

Details: Accurate flooring calculation prevents material shortages during installation, minimizes waste, helps with budget planning, and ensures you purchase the correct amount of materials.

4. Using the Calculator

Tips: Measure the total area accurately in square feet. Typical waste percentages range from 5-15% depending on room complexity. For simple rectangular rooms, use 5-7%; for complex layouts with many cuts, use 10-15%.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What is a typical waste percentage for vinyl plank flooring?
A: For simple layouts, 5-7% is typical. For complex rooms with many corners and obstacles, 10-15% is recommended.

Q2: How do I measure the area accurately?
A: Measure length and width of each section in feet, multiply to get square footage, and sum all sections. Remember to subtract areas that won't be covered.

Q3: Should I buy extra boxes for future repairs?
A: Yes, it's recommended to purchase 1-2 extra boxes of the same lot number for future repairs or replacements.

Q4: Does the calculation account for pattern matching?
A: The waste percentage should be increased if you have patterned vinyl planks that require specific alignment and matching.

Q5: What if my room has irregular shapes?
A: Break the room into smaller rectangular sections, calculate each separately, and use a higher waste percentage (10-15%) for irregular shapes.
